Entry Rules
This year, the MAAT award retro-recognizes the outstanding work since 2024. Each eligibility will be judged according to their entry year, from January 1st, 2024, to June 30th, 2025.
A: Eligibility
- Prior to entry, the agency must secure an approval form from the client/right holder. Agency shall submit an approval form along with an entry form.
- Awards organizers reserve the right to turn down entries that offend certain races, religions, and political matters.
- The campaign submitted must have been implemented during the eligibility period from January 1st, 2024, to June 30th, 2025.
Please indicate your reasons for submitting a campaign extended outside of the specified timeline.
- Media Schedule may be asked from an agency as a support document to ensure legitimacy.
- Only one party can submit the same entry i.e. media agency or creative agency. Submission can be credited to multiple parties, but only one submission will be accepted. If both are to enter, the party to submit first will be granted.
- The client must pay (media spending and related cost) for all works used for entry unless it is self-promotion or a non-profit organization.
- In the case of a complaint on submitted work, organizers have the right to pull out the entry and conduct a full investigation.
- The Grand Prix will be awarded. Entries in Charities and not-for-profit services are not eligible to win the Grand Prix.
- The agency with the most awards will be entitled to the agency of the year awards.
- Shortlisted entries will receive a certificate.
B: Judging
- The award-winning entries will be selected by renowned Jury from related categories.
- The shortlist is decided by the first round of voting. A computerized voting system selects the highest marks given in each category. Further vote establishes the ranking in each category, which is the basis for the Juries' discussions and awarding of Gold, Silver, and Bronze.
- The Grand Prix is selected from all the entries that have won Gold.
- Entries in the charities and public services categories are excluded from winning the Grand Prix. A judge’s vote will not be counted for any entry submitted by their own company (ies). The Juries' decision in all matters relating to the awarding of prizes will be final and binding.
- Agency of the year will be decided from the amount of awards a certain company/network has won.
- Consumer choice will be chosen based on the number of votes from the overall public
- The jury will reward excellence in tactical media planning and placement.
- The jury's voting will be based on the three criteria listed below. Each entry will receive 3 marks, which will make up the total vote, and these marks will be weighted as follows:
- Insight, Strategy, and the Idea (35%)
- Media Execution and Implementation (30%)
- Results and Effectiveness (35%)
- The judging panel for each category consists of;
- 3 Media owners
- 2 Brand owners
- 2 Academic professors
C: Awards
Awards given are as follows:
- A Grand Prix must be awarded in the Media category. Entries in charities and not-for-profit services are not eligible to win the Grand Prix.
- Agency of the year is given to the agency that obtains the highest score for entries. All entries from an agency are eligible, regardless of the entrant company, irrespective of whether these have been entered by the agency or another party.
- The Jury will award Gold, Silver, and Bronze in each category to entries judged to deserve this honor.
- Awards credit and the associated trophies and certificates will be given to the entrant company. Duplicate trophies can be purchased by other participating parties after the awards presentation night.
- Shortlisted entries will receive a certificate.

- Best use of video format
Sub-categories are:
1.1: Screen (Non-Cinema)
Include: Television, In-Flight, Showroom, Exhibition, and Outdoor Screens
Judging parameters:
INNOVATIVE STRATEGY: this category recognizes innovative ways to engage selected target/ consumers with video content through new strategies and technologies. Judges will be looking for innovative approaches and creative solutions to maximize video content usage and impact.
1.2: Cinema
Include: Cinema screen, and innovative technology in theater
Judging parameters:
4D Engagement: this category recognizes innovative approaches and engagement beyond the pure screen to generate interactive content and entertaining value and earn media. Judges will be looking for an innovative approach and content maximization strategy in generating attention and participation.
1.3: Digital
Include: Both short-form and long-form
Judging parameters:
Provocative action: this category celebrates the innovative use of data and technology to drive video content on a digital platform to promote a brand, product or service that has achieved and surpassed the campaign goal.
- Best use of Print
Include: All forms of media used with hardcopy Newspaper and Magazine
Judging parameters:
Print Activation: This category recognizes creative use of content in terms of innovative position strategy and technology to bring ideas on paper to life. Judges will be looking for interactive intent that provokes readers to participate and engage with physical media and magazine content.

- Effectiveness Awards
Include: any media platform
Judging parameters:
RETURN ON IDEA: this category will reward the campaign that achieved the most against its stated sales targets. It will focus on the effectiveness of a campaign above all other considerations – All entries must include figures showing the campaign’s direct impact on sales. Other ROI metrics will only be considered if sales figures are also supplied. Judging criteria shall be
30% of the score, equally-weighted for each section:
- Strategic Communications Challenge & Objectives
- Idea
- Bringing the Idea to Life (includes media strategies and the work itself) 70% of the score:
- Results

A1. MAAT judges choice / Grand Prix
The Grand Prix is selected from all the entries that have won Gold(s).
A2. MAAT Agency of the year
Given to the agency that obtains the highest score from all entries combined. All entries from an agency are eligible, regardless of the entrant company, irrespective of whether these have been entered by the agency or another party.
Scoring system:
All Categories (Except Effectiveness Awards)
- Bronze 3 Points
- Silver 5 Points
- Gold 7 Points
- Grand Prix 12 Points
(Note: Gold that has been selected as Grand Prix, will only count points once as Grand Prix)
Effectiveness Awards
- Bronze 5 Points
- Silver 8 Points
- Gold 12 Points
